About 11 Chestnut Close
11 Chestnut Close is a three-bedroom semi-detached house in Hayes (UB3 1JF). It has a recorded floor area of 85 m² (around 913 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1950-1966 and council tax band D. The latest certificate (October 2011) shows an E (score 43),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. The recommended improvements would push it to D (score 63). The latest certificate is from October 2011,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.
Untraded for 24 years, with the last transfer in January 2002. On energy efficiency it sits in the bottom 10% of properties in this postcode — significant headroom for improvement. Across 1996–2002, sale prices on this property compounded at 16.2%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£481,000 sits 239.9% above the 2002 sale of £141,500.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£155/sq ft) was about 38.4% below the postcode norm. One historical planning record sits against the property in 2015.
